Given only two major absorbing species in the complex system,
the spectra obtained at the beginning and end of the evolution
process are selected as initial estimates of the later ALS iterative
optimizations. Concomitantly, some constraints, such as nonnegativity for both concentration evolutions and spectra,local
rank information for concentration evolutions and normalization
for spectra, are introduced in the optimization process to reduce
rotational ambiguity. The optimum relative normalized concentration evolutions of pure species estimated with MCR-ALS
method are presented in Fig. 4A.The quality parameters for the
resolution give a lack of fit of 0.16% and a variance explained of
99.99%, suggesting that perfect resolution results are gained. The
distribution diagram clearly shows that the relative concentration
of AuNPs decreases significantly ,that of HSA–AuNPs conjugate
increases sharply and their concentration sreachsaturation at
11:1 molar binding stoichiometry between HSA and AuNPs
